    bodog limits
    Hey guys,
    Just signed up with bodog last night, and thus far, my impression is as follows:
    Customer service is top notch, site is very user friendly, but the limits are awful! Everytime I try to wager more than a dime, they need manager approval, which every time means that they give me anything over the 1000 at a much worse line. For a huge book, this is slightly crazy. I understand that they cater to recreational players, but give me a break.

                Bodog is not a losers-only book, at least not in my case - I've won a substantial amount of money from them and they don't seem to have a problem with it. I think Bodog's a fine book, it's just not a good primary book if you're looking to bet big. It's still a nice extra set of lines that will occasionally offer value. I've also called them up and had the whole worse-line response, so I recommend simply treating the online limit as the limit, although once they had a futures price sufficiently off that the worse line was still worth it. But yes, their limits are rather low (and for MLB at least, they used to be even lower before the all-star break).
